Logging who ran manual rules

Deleted user February 17, 2017

I've got a manual rule setup but I want to track who ran the rule - I can't see that in the audit log, am I missing something or is there another way to add that detail to the issue/task/story?

So you can use the 'initiator' smart value to print the user who initiated a manual execution.  You can add a 'Log action' to your rule like this for example:

Project automation - Code Barrel JIRA 2017-02-21 13-33-10.png

So 

{{initiator.displayName}}

will access the user's full name.
